**Ticket: TextHopper mis-sniffs Latin-1 uploads as UTF-8**

Hey plugin folks — if your uploader pushes files without a BOM, our encoding sniffer sometimes guesses wrong and mangles accented characters. Workaround for now: declare charset explicitly in the manifest. Proper fix lands in the next minor release. Repro trace is below.

build token for kawep-baguf: htk9_1da8d318d

Handover for security review: the Thumbgrove thumbnail queue, passing from Orel to Vasha. Workers pull source images from the private bucket, render three sizes, and write back with signed writes only. Untrusted EXIF is stripped before processing, and the decoder runs in a seccomp sandbox. Known gap: retry payloads are stored unencrypted for up to an hour; ticket filed. Everything else matches the baseline. The active configuration values are listed below.

config for hawip-bahop:
[fendor]
host = fendor.paliqworks.corp
user = fendor_svc
database = fendor_prod

- [ ] Incremental rebuild sanity check (Lanternleaf docs site). Before we seal the ceremony, kick off an incremental static rebuild on the Quillhaven staging box and confirm only the changed pages regenerate — full rebuilds during a key ceremony are a time sink we can't afford. If the cache manifest looks stale, nuke it once, rebuild, then lock the pipeline. Once the rebuild passes, the ceremony vault gets sealed, so make sure you've recorded the recovery passphrase right below this item.

recovery phrase for yahap-faduf: sorion-kasath-briath-gorius-ulaael-zorvan-aldiel-quenwyn-casdor-framir-julwyn-novvan-zorox